Denial and deep change…

Denial is the normal minds friend and the better man’s arch enemy. Most normal humans when faced with facts – painful ones especially, that suggest the need for deep change, get busy denying. Denying the need for deep change leads normal humans to slowly die. I see this every, single day in all kinds of practices with all kinda “good” people. Humans fear change and are scared to death of deep change.

This is why I use colorful language and paint painful pictures. I’ve come to understand this is how it’s gotta be to get through. Recently, I jolted one with the words “train wreck.” His good work has derailed his life and his relationship with his wife. I attempted to awaken him to his need for deep change in a couple deeply engrained habits. Our nice time together took a turn for the worse. His face reddened and his words passed warm on their way to red HOT.

Lead anyone. Lead anything and you’re gonna deal with tons of denial. Your job is not to be your teams friend. Your job, if you’re a leader, is to be the change and be the catalyst for deep change all around you. My advice to you is to expect resistance and deepen your arsenal for awakening.
